Web11 nov. 2010 · It's measured in °F, as the temperature you would need to cool the air to get 100% humidity. A dewpoint between 55-60 is when you start to feel there is humidity, though not oppresive. A dewpoint near 70°F is sticky. None of California gets dewpoints above 60°F except for around San Diego, and it doesn't go much above.
